About the Beach

Praia de Alqueidão is in the municipality of Tomar, district of Santarém, in the Lisbon and Tagus Valley region. Coastal beach with water quality rated Excellent by APA in 2025.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does Praia de Alqueidão have a lifeguard?

Yes — Praia de Alqueidão has a lifeguard station during the bathing season.

Does Praia de Alqueidão hold a Blue Flag?

Praia de Alqueidão does not currently hold the Blue Flag certification.

Is there parking at Praia de Alqueidão?

Yes, there is parking near Praia de Alqueidão.

When is the bathing season at Praia de Alqueidão?

The bathing season runs officially from 1 June to 30 September. During this period the support facilities are operational and the lifeguard is on duty. Outside this period, access is free but unsupervised.

Are there restaurants near Praia de Alqueidão?

Yes — Praia de Alqueidão has food and drink on the beach or nearby — beach bars, restaurants and snack bars open during the bathing season.
